Forever disappointed with how the Modern Combat series turned out. I know it's free, but it launched for a price same as it's predecessors, and unfortunately, offers nothing that they do. Modern Combat was a fun little FPS series for handheld devices, but MC5 (it used to be called Blackout, but since BO4's release it seems to have dropped its name.) is just a hungry cash grab. MC3 and 4 had a proper mission select system similar to BF and CoD. The mission select system is similar to Candy Crush and those freemium games which is a complete turn off in a fps. It's not a long campaign, it's actually really damn short, but the game relies on an energy bar and goddamn ads every thirty seconds. It is the fifth installment of the Modern Combat series and the sequel to Modern Combat 4: Zero Hour. Can't believe this originally launched as a full priced game on the App Store and Google Play. Modern Combat 5, also known as Modern Combat 5: Blackout is a 2014 first-person shooter developed by Gameloft Bucharest and published by Gameloft.
